Utilities Leader  (m/f)

( Project Team)

 Nestlé Purina factory in Nowa Wieś Wrocławska

Responsibilities:

 

  • Effective management of a subordinate team and contractors to meet project timing within described scope and budget
  • Preparing budget estimation, timing and scope for new projects
  • Obtaining utilities supply for next phases
  • Reporting progress of work to Project Manager
  • Ensure proper communication and close cooperation with factory
  • Preparing contracts with cooperation of legal and procurement
  • Comply with and enforce factory health and safety, GMP and other operating systems
  • Develop safety culture
  • Ensure that all utilities-related activities enhance people's and product's safety as well as protection of the environment and operations performance

Our expectations:

 

  • Higher degree in engineering (preferably related to utilities)
  • Min 5 years of experience in a technical field
  • Personnel supervisory experience
  • Experience in managing own team and contractors
  • Participation in the development major projects, defining technical equipment as a part of a multidisciplinary team
  • Participation in the start-up, commissioning of technical equipment or production lines
  • Work following defined objectives and proactively tracking them
  • Very good organization of own and team work, ability to set priorities
  • High personal culture
  • Fluent English

Additional expectations:

 

  • LEAN/TPM experience
  • Problem-solving tools knowledge
  • SAP knowledge
  • Valid sanitary results
